A controversy brews as swirling discussions on forums reveal the flow of funds from a significant crypto event. Many believe a large part of the lost money was transformed into WETH and redirected into yield staking assets. This could shed light on why Ethereum remains relatively stable amidst market chaos.
Notably, commentators are buzzing about how, "All the money didnโt vanish". The conversion of funds into WETH, used for staking, indicates a strategic move rather than a mere disappearance. This perspective emerges as a critical explanation for Ethereumโs sustained performance in turbulent times.
